Last year we did a similar trip to what you are doing and enjoyed it all immensely. The Gary Junction Road was one of the highlights of our trip. It's amazing country out there.

If you're looking for a camp spot there is a good one about 30km west of the border. You'll come to a grove of Desert Oak & some white gums. There are small hills either side of the road and on the Hema map they're marked as Dover Hills. There is a track that leads off to the left and takes you to a cleared area about half a km off the road. We camped there and in the morning climbed the hill behind our camp. The sunrise and the view of the Gibson Desert were brilliant. I guess that is why that spot has stayed in my memory as being so good.
